原因是funtion組件(無狀態組件)不能使用refs
刪除掉組件內的ref="xxx"
在我當初剛從事 web 開發的時候,有很多重要的事我並沒有事先了解。現在看來,我的很多期望都和現實有很大的差距。在這篇文章裏,我會告訴你 20 件事情,這些都是在你準備開始或者剛開始 web 開發不久的時候就應該知曉的。這有助於你更好地正視
createBottomTabNavigator createBottomTabNavigator相當於iOS裏面的TabBarController,屏幕下方的標籤欄。如圖: createBottomTabNavigator API
一、創建項目 注意: 創建項目的時候,記得暴露配置文件 ( npm run eject 或者 yarn run eject ) 因爲暴露配置的文件的操作不可逆,之前沒有提及git的話,可能會報錯,還需重新git add . ;
React 組件 文章目錄React 組件一.聲明組件1.ES5寫法:React.createClass()2.ES6寫法:React.Component3.函數式組件二.組件注意事項1.組件名首字母大寫2.一個根元素3.retu
Intro emmet是前端 標籤代碼塊 形式代碼書寫的利器。 而在VSCode中,默認有emmet的擴展。 JSX是React語法中,用於快速組裝標籤代碼塊的一種寫法。 但是一般情況下需要配置纔可以使用(不屬於HTML原
在demo中,我可以通過全局組件傳遞一個屬性改變按鈕的顏色,當父組件改變color顏色時,子組件也隨之改變顏色 當組件上層最近的 <MyContext.Provider> 更新時,該 Hook 會觸發重渲染,並使用最新傳遞給 M
動態綁定className 原理:通過三元表達式控制className值。 render(){ const flag=true return ( <div className={flag ? "active" : "no-
<div style="height: 30px;line-height: 30px;text-align: center;"> 讓我居中 </div>使line-height和height一樣就能讓字上下居中
對工程的部署一般是將工程的壓縮文件放在tomcat安裝目錄的webapps下,訪問時通過鍵入:http://localhost:8080/xx(假定爲本機訪問,xx是部署時的應用工程的訪問名字)。 而如果直接鍵入:http://loca
下載使用方式: npm: $ npm install axios cdn: <script src="https://unpkg.com/axios/dist/axios.min.js"></script> 案例(GET以及POST請求
html5標準網頁聲明 <!DOCTYPE html> 必要結構 <html > <head> <meta charset="UTF-8"> <title>Title</title> </head> <body>
1.pages.json 官網地址:https://uniapp.dcloud.io/collocation/pages?id=%e9%85%8d%e7%bd%ae%e9%a1%b9%e5%88%97%e8%a1%a8 pag
1.selectedColor不起作用 1.查看位置是否寫對,與lis同級 2.是否爲16進制,selectedColor寫的rgb不支持 3.是否被其他樣式覆蓋,其他地方也設置過sele
1)源代碼如下: git clone https://github.com/tensorflow/tfjs-models 2)編譯: tfjs-models>yarn tfjs-models>cd posenet tfjs-models\
Vue-cli腳手架搭建: 拿到新電腦第一次配置環境要做的步驟(以前沒有配置過環境): 安裝npm命令: 1.去nodejs官網下載node.exe 官網地址:https://nodejs.org/zh-cn/ 2. node